	  <title><![CDATA[Robbie Williams reveals he’s open to rejoining Take That for second time]]></title>
	  <description><![CDATA[<p><a href="/pg/newsdesk/robbiewilliams" target="_self">Robbie Williams</a> has revealed that he is open to the idea of rejoining <a href="/pg/newsdesk/takethat" target="_self">Take That</a> for a second time.</p>
<p>The 38-year-old, who temporarily reunited with his former bandmates to record 2010 studio album, 'Progress,' made the admission when asked by radio station Magic 105.4 whether he would ever go back again:</p>
<p>"I really, really hope so.&nbsp;The boys are pleased with me and I am pleased with the boys, I think there's an open invitation but we will see what the future holds."</p>
<p>Williams, who releases his <a href="/pg/newsdesk/robbiewilliams/view/57053/" target="_self">ninth solo effort, 'Take The Crown'</a> on November 5, also described how he penned his <a href="/pg/newsdesk/robbiewilliams/view/57047/" target="_self">new single, 'Candy,'</a> with Gary Barlow:</p>
<p>"It was written with me and Gaz in the attic at my place in LA, he moved in with us for a little while and we spent days and nights up there giggling about all things in general and this was one of the first songs we wrote together."</p>

	  <title><![CDATA[Robbie Williams beats Olly Murs' press-up record on stage]]></title>
	  <description><![CDATA[<p>Robbie Williams has trumped <a href="/pg/newsdesk/ollymurs" target="_blank">Olly Murs</a> by performing more press-ups than him on stage.</p>
<p>Murs recently managed to do 41 repetitions at London's Roundhouse for his iTunes Festival concert in early September.</p>
<p>The Xtra Factor host was trying to gazump <a href="/pg/newsdesk/usher" target="_blank">Usher</a>, who had done 40 press-ups the night before at the same venue.</p>
<p>Robbie Williams made his live comeback last night (September 11) at the Leeds Academy and the singer, who is friends with Murs, tried his luck at the press-up game. The <a href="/pg/newsdesk/takethat" target="_blank">Take That</a> man, however, managed to power through 50 repetitions without breaking sweat.</p>
<p>Williams is set to play in Glasgow tonight (September 12) as his intimate comeback tour continues.</p>
<p>As <a href="/pg/newsdesk/robbiewilliams/view/57047/" target="_blank">previously reported</a>, the 'Angels' singer has released the video for his new single 'Candy', which was co-written with Gary Barlow. The song comes off his new album 'Take The Crown', which is scheduled for a November 5 release.</p>

	  <title><![CDATA[Robbie Williams premieres 'Candy' video]]></title>
	  <description><![CDATA[<p>Robbie Williams has unveiled the video for his latest single 'Candy'.</p>
<p>The singer is releasing his ninth studio effort 'Take The Crown' on November 5 and he is unleashing 'Candy' as its flagship single.</p>
<p>Williams dished out the song - which was co-written by <a href="/pg/newsdesk/garybarlow" target="_blank">Gary Barlow</a> - to radio yesterday (September 10) and the accompanying video has now been released.</p>
<p>The striking clip sees the <a href="/pg/newsdesk/takethat" target="_blank">Take That</a> man don a pink suit and a halo as he follows a woman along a London street.</p>
<p>He manages to get hit by cars, fall off a building and be engulfed in flames during the action packed video.</p>
<p>'Candy' will be available to purchase from October 29 as he prepares for the release of his new album.</p>

	  <title><![CDATA[Robbie Williams wants to record full album with Gary Barlow]]></title>
	  <description><![CDATA[<p>Robbie Williams has revealed that he would be interested in recording an album of duets with <a href="/pg/newsdesk/garybarlow" target="_blank">Gary Barlow</a>.</p>
<p>The <a href="/pg/newsdesk/takethat" target="_blank">Take That</a> bandmates have collaborated on Williams' forthcoming new album 'Take The Crown', which is due to be released on November 5.</p>
<p>Speaking to GQ, Williams said that whilst he would like to pen a full-length record with Barlow, he believes that their Take That friends wouldn't be quite so happy about it. He said:</p>
<p>"I've written a&nbsp;couple&nbsp;of songs with Gaz [for the new album] but he's not singing on the album.&nbsp;I love working with Gaz. I'd love to do an album with him - me and him - but that wouldn't go down well with the boys, I don't think."</p>
<p>Williams continued: "I'd love to do that in between&nbsp;Take That&nbsp;being&nbsp;Take That&nbsp;and I'd love to do something with Gaz at some point. And being&nbsp;Take That&nbsp;again at some point too."</p>

	  <title><![CDATA[Gary Barlow confirms Cheryl Cole’s X-Factor return as guest mentor]]></title>
	  <description><![CDATA[<p><a href="/pg/newsdesk/garybarlow" target="_self">Gary Barlow </a>has confirmed that <a href="/pg/newsdesk/cherylcole" target="_self">Cheryl Cole</a> will be returning to The X-Factor as a guest mentor.</p>
<p>The Take That singer, who is currently filming the Judges House stage at a country estate in Northamptonshire, let the news slip that the Girls Aloud star would be joining him after he tweeted her about their outfit plans.</p>
<p>He said: "@CherylCole just so we don't clash, I'm wearing the pink suit with the red shoes ;)"&nbsp;</p>
<p>Cheryl then replied: "@Gbarlowofficial Got you !! ;) see you soon !!!"</p>
<p>The show&rsquo;s boss Simon Cowell is said to have been unaware that Cole was temporarily returning but wished her well on the same social networking site, posting: "Welcome back Cheryl. X"</p>

	  <title><![CDATA[Jessie J reveals new look as Gary Barlow and Robbie Williams win at GQ awards]]></title>
	  <description><![CDATA[<p><a href="/pg/newsdesk/garybarlow" target="_blank">Gary Barlow</a> and <a href="/pg/newsdesk/robbiewilliams" target="_blank">Robbie Williams</a> were among the winners at the 2012 GQ Men of the Year Awards - but it was <a href="/pg/newsdesk/jessiej" target="_blank">Jessie J</a> that grabbed the attention with a new hairstyle.</p>
<p>The awards ceremony was taking place last night (September 4) in central London, with a host of top names appearing.</p>
<p><a href="/pg/newsdesk/takethat" target="_blank">Take That</a> buddies Gary Barlow and Robbie Williams were two of the music related winners on the night, with the former picking up the Outstanding Achievement award and the latter winning the Icon gong.</p>
<p><a href="/pg/newsdesk/tomjones" target="_blank">Sir Tom Jones</a> reigned supreme in the Legend award, whilst <a href="/pg/newsdesk/lanadelrey" target="_blank">Lana Del Rey</a> was named Woman of the Year.</p>
<p>Jessie J meanwhile turned heads at the event with a new look as she shed her black bob trademark and went with a classy dark red cut, complete with middle parting.</p>

	  <title><![CDATA[Robbie Williams says new album will be "massive"]]></title>
	  <description><![CDATA[<p>Robbie Williams has revealed that his forthcoming new album will be full of potential worldwide hits.</p>
<p>The singer has <a href="/pg/newsdesk/robbiewilliams/view/56384/" target="_blank">revealed news of his ninth studio album 'Take The Crown'</a>, which is due for release on November 5.</p>
<p>Williams said that he wanted to create a "massive" solo album following his recent reunion with <a href="/pg/newsdesk/takethat" target="_blank">Take That</a>. He said:</p>
<p>"After the Take That reunion - a busman's holiday, a break from my career which re-energised me in many, many ways - I wanted to come back with a massive solo album. My main priority was to write what I consider, and hopefully what the world would consider, to be hits. I'm very excited".</p>
<p>The 'Angels' singer meanwhile commented on the album track 'Candy', which was written with <a href="/pg/newsdesk/garybarlow" target="_blank">Gary Barlow</a>. He added:</p>
<p>"[It's] about a girl who thinks she's great. And she might be, but she's a bit nefarious with her ways.&nbsp; Some songs take an age to write and some songs just fall out of your mouth completely formed, and you don't have to think about it. I don't know why that fell out of my mouth and out of my brain at that particular time - it just did".</p>
